Методические указания по выполнению лабораторных работ по дисциплине «Компьютерные технологии в науке и в производстве электронных средств», страница 2

3.  На основе предыдущей схемы построить схему для суммирования двух четырехразрядных чисел в дополнительных кодах. Сформировать выходной сигнал переполнения разрядной сетки. Определить диапазон представления чисел. Осуществить моделирование на конкретных примерах:

-  оба операнда положительные с наличием переполнения и без;

-   оба операнда отрицательные с наличием переполнения и без;

-   один операнд положительный, другой отрицательный и наоборот.

Получить временные диаграммы.

Содержание отчета:

1.  Схема включения одноразрядного сумматора IМ5. Таблица истинности, временные диаграммы, вывод;

2.  Схема суммирования двух четырехразрядных чисел без знака. Диапазон представления чисел. Временные диаграммы, вывод;

3.  Схема суммирования двух трехразрядных чисел со знаковым разрядом и с выходным сигналом переполнения. Конкретные примеры. Временные диаграммы. Вывод о знаке результата и признаке переполнения разрядной сетки.

Лабораторная работа №4

Моделирование дешифратора и мультиплексора

Цель работы:

1.Закрепление теоретических знаний о работе дешифратора;

2.Закрепление теоретических знаний о работе мультиплексора;

  3.Закрепление навыков функционального моделирования в САПР ALTERA                 MAX + PLUS II.

Порядок выполнения работы

1.Исследовать работу дешифратора ID7.

Собрать схему исследования, подключив входные контакты к каждому из входов, и выходные контакты к каждому из выходов.

1.1. Исследовать назначение входов Е1, Е2, Е3.

Для этого подать на входы DI0, DI1, DI2 любую фиксированную комбинацию. Изменяя входные сигналы Е3, Е2, Е1, заполнить таблицу истинности:

DI2 =     ; DI1 =      ; DI0 =       .

Входы

Выходы

E3

E2

E1

DO0

DO1

DO2

DO3

DO4

DO5

DO6

DO7

Сделать общий вывод о назначении входов Е3, Е2, Е1.

1.2. Исследовать назначение входов DI2, DI1, DI0.

Для этого подать на входы Е3, Е2, Е1 сигналы, обеспечивающие рабочий режим дешифратора. Изменяя входные сигналы DI2, DI1, DI0, заполнить таблицу истинности:

Е3 =       ; Е2 =       ; Е1 =        .

Входы

Выходы

DI2

DI1

DI0

DO0

DO1

DO2

DO3

DO4

DO5

DO6

DO7

            Сделать вывод о назначении входов DI2, DI1, DI0 и в целом о работе дешифратора ID7.

2.Исследовать работу мультиплексора KP15.

Собрать схему исследования. При построении временных диаграмм выбирайте значение EndTime = 640ns а  GridSize = 20ns. Таким образом, в исследовании будет 32 такта.

      На входе Е установите значение, которое обеспечит работу мультиплексора.

В группе адресных входов задайте комбинации по счетчику CountValue:

Starting Value = 0, Increment by 1, Multiplied by 4. В результате каждые 4 такта будет изменяться комбинация на входах адреса.

На информационных входах обеспечьте следующие комбинации в течение каждых четырех тактов:

            DI0 - 0001;     DI1 - 0010;     DI2 - 0011;     DI3 - 0100;     DI4 - 0101;   DI5 - 0110;

            DI6 - 0111;     DI7 - 1000.

            По результатам исследования сделайте выводы о работе мультиплексора.

Содержание отчета:

1.Схема включения дешифратора ID7. Таблицы истинности, выводы;

2.Схема включения мультиплексора KP 15. Временные диаграммы, вывод.Лабораторная работа №5

Моделирование триггера и параллельного регистра

Цель работы:

1.Закрепление теоретических знаний о работе триггера;

2.Закрепление теоретических знаний о работе параллельного регистра;

     3.Закрепление навыков функционального моделирования в САПР ALTERA                 MAX + PLUS II.

Порядок выполнения работы

1.Согласно индивидуальному заданию теоретически построить временные диаграммы работы схемы из двух D-триггеров ТМ2 с обратной связью.

2.Собрать схему в пакете MAX + PLUS II. Асинхронные входы R и S использовать для установки требуемого исходного состояния каждого из триггеров.

Построить временные диаграммы работы схемы для последовательности из пяти входных импульсов. Сравнить с результатами теоретического построения временных диаграмм и сделать выводы.

3.Исследовать работу параллельного 8-разрядного регистра  IR 35.

Собрать схему исследования. При построении временных диаграмм организовать последовательность режимов сброса регистра, приема параллельного кода, его хранения и выдачи.

Сделать выводы о назначении входов и выходов регистра и необходимых сигналах для выполнения отдельных функций регистра.

Содержание отчета:

1.Схема из двух D-триггеров с обратной связью. Временные диаграммы работы схемы и выводы.

2.Схема включения параллельного регистра  IR 35. Временные диаграммы, выводы.

Лабораторная работа №6

Моделирование реверсивного регистра сдвига

Цель работы:

1.Закрепление теоретических знаний о работе сдвигающих регистров;

2.Закрепление теоретических знаний о режимах работы регистров;

  3.Закрепление навыков функционального моделирования в САПР ALTERA                 MAX + PLUS II.

Порядок выполнения работы

1.Собрать схему исследования реверсивного сдвигающего регистра IR 11.

Записать в отчет, какие значения управляющих сигналов надо подать на какие входы регистра, какие выводы регистра будут являться входами и выходами для выполнения регистром следующих функций:

1.1. параллельного регистра;

1.2. регистра с функцией преобразования параллельного кода в последовательный со сдвигом влево;

1.3. регистра с функцией преобразования последовательного кода в параллельный со сдвигом влево;

1.4. регистра с последовательным входным и последовательным выходным кодами со сдвигом влево;

1.5. регистра с функцией преобразования параллельного кода в последовательный со сдвигом вправо;

1.6. регистра с функцией преобразования последовательного входа в параллельный со сдвигом вправо.

2.Составить файл временных диаграмм, в котором произвести последовательное моделирование работы во всех шести режимах, заданных в пп. 1.1 - 1.6, выделяя на каждый из режимов требуемое количество тактовых интервалов.

3.Проанализировать результаты моделирования. Привести в отчете временные диаграммы с отметкой моделируемых режимов работы. Сделать выводы о назначении входов и выходов реверсивного сдвигающего регистра.

Содержание отчета:

1.Схема включения реверсивного сдвигающего регистра IR 11.

2.Значения управляющих сигналов на входах, входы и выходы регистра для каждого из шести заданных режимов.

3.Временные диаграммы работы регистра, выводы.Лабораторная работа №7

Моделирование двоичных счетчиков

Цель работы:

1.Закрепление теоретических знаний о работе двоичных счетчиков;